Our studio is located in Markham, Ontario (L3R 5W9) and offers a modern, well-equipped facility designed to provide the best possible fitness experience. The work environment is positive, supportive, and team-oriented, with a focus on professional development and work-life balance. As a full-time, permanent position, this role offers stability and opportunities for growth within our organization.
Compensation and Benefits
We offer a competitive hourly rate of $37.00 for 30 hours per week.
